Agricultural Engineering (AG) 2021 – Instructions
  • Total number of questions: 65
  • 30 questions carry one mark each
  • 35 questions carry two marks each
  • Negative marking: 1/3 of the marks allotted to the question
  • Use of calculator is allowed
  • This is a proctored examination
  • All other browser applications will be automatically closed
  • After three warnings, the examination window will close automatically
